In my search for theater chains offering this fun this summer, several of our old friends are not participating as of the writing of this post.

Select Reading Cinemas will have the Reel Kids program, where throughout the summer (June-August) there will be kid-approved movies for the reduced price of $1/ticket!

And perhaps my kids’ favorite,Regal Summer Movie Express is back! Express tickets are just $1 on Tuesdays and Wednesdays featuring summer movies the whole family will enjoy. Availability varies by location. My kids are excited to see Puss in Boots, Across the Spider-verse, and Angry Birds 2.

AMC has nothing planned per their website, but they do offer discounts for students and the elderly.

Cinemark (No locations near us) has 8 weeks of Movie Fun planned. More Details can be found here.

Upcoming changes to IKEA Family benefits

If you are like me, you’ve been a member of the IKEA Family benefits program since its inception.

I received an email from them the other day and I had to share it since it’s a pretty big change:

Thank you for being a loyal IKEA Family member. We have an important update to your IKEA Family benefits. Effective 2/1/24, IKEA Family members will no longer receive 5% off in-store on all furniture and décor. All currently enrolled and new members can enjoy this benefit through January 31, 2024.

Stay tuned for new ways to save throughout the year with offers and perks as an IKEA Family member.

In the meantime, continue to use IKEA Family benefits like free coffee and tea in our Swedish Restaurant (every day!), 90-day price protection, previews of store events, exclusive access to IKEA Family member discounts, and more.
